Only Those Deluded Have A Preference For This Kept



Why do you insist,
I am a product of my environment?
And to it I should be kept limited.
And everything The Creator has made to introduce,
Still confuses those seeking to understand...
Nothing manmade can compare,
To that which God controls and commands.
Or can be manipulated,
With attempts to eliminate its existence.
Physical appearances are only illusions.
Only those deluded have a preference for this kept.
